How Many Fouls Until You Foul Out in the NBA? A Quick Guide
320
SHARES
2.5k
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Well, let me tell you, in the NBA, a player can foul out if they get six personal fouls in one game. Now, I know you might be thinkin’, “What does that mean?” Well, it’s simple, really. Each time a player makes a mistake or does somethin’ wrong, like pushin’ or hittin’ another player, they get what’s called a “foul.” You can get a lot of fouls, but after you hit that six-foul mark, you’re out of the game. That’s it, no more playin’ for you!

How Many Fouls Until You Foul Out in the NBA? A Quick Guide

So, let me break it down for ya. In the NBA, every game is made up of four quarters, each lasting 12 minutes. Now, if a player gets six fouls before the game ends, they gotta sit out for the rest of the game. Even if it goes into overtime, that sixth foul still counts, and they’re done for the day. No more playin’. Just like that, they’re outta there.

Now, in other basketball leagues, like college basketball, it’s a little different. College players only get five fouls before they foul out, but in the NBA, it’s six. It’s like they give a little extra leeway in the pros, I guess. But no matter where you’re playin’, once you hit that limit, you can’t keep playin’. That’s the rule.

When a player fouls another player, there’s a couple of ways it can happen. If the player fouled is shootin’ the ball, well, that’s a special kind of foul called a “shooting foul.” What happens then is that the player who got fouled gets free throws. If it’s a regular foul, the other team gets a chance to shoot free throws too, depending on the situation. But no matter what, fouls add up quick, and you don’t want to hit that sixth one unless you’re ready to sit down for the rest of the game.

Now, you might be wonderin’, “Why do players get so many fouls in the first place?” Well, in basketball, sometimes you gotta be tough. You gotta get in there and play defense. But if you’re not careful, one little mistake can cost you a foul, and before you know it, you’ve racked up a few too many. That’s why players gotta be smart with how they play, especially on defense. You can’t just push or grab at people willy-nilly. You gotta play clean or risk sittin’ out.

Some folks might ask, “Well, what happens if a game goes into overtime?” That’s when things can get a little tricky. See, the foul limit doesn’t change, even if the game goes longer than usual. So, if a player already has five fouls in regulation and the game goes into overtime, they only get one more foul before they’re out. So, you gotta be extra careful when the game gets down to the wire.
